This creature enters with a +1/+1 counter on it for each creature card in your graveyard. {1}, Remove a +1/+1 counter from this creature: Regenerate this creature. Dredge 6 (If you would draw a card, you may mill six cards instead. If you do, return this card from your graveyard to your hand.)
0/0

Rulings

8 · latest Jan 12, 2024 · one tap opens all
  • WotCJan 12, 2024

    Dredge can replace any card draw, not only the one during your draw step.

  • WotCJan 12, 2024

    If an effect puts a card into your hand without specifically using the word "draw," you're not drawing a card. Dredge can't replace this event.

  • WotCJan 12, 2024

    If you're drawing multiple cards, each draw is performed one at a time. For example, if you're instructed to draw two cards and you replace the first draw with a dredge ability, another card with a dredge ability (including one that was milled by the first dredge ability) may be used to replace the second draw.

  • WotCJan 12, 2024

    Once you've announced that you're applying a card's dredge ability to replace a draw, players can't take any actions until you've put that card into your hand and milled cards.

  • WotCJan 12, 2024

    One card draw can't be replaced by multiple dredge abilities.

  • WotCJan 12, 2024

    You can't attempt to use a dredge ability if you don't have enough cards in your library.

  • WotCDec 7, 2018

    Because damage remains marked on a creature until it's removed as the turn ends, nonlethal damage dealt to Golgari Grave-Troll may become lethal if you remove +1/+1 counters from it during that turn. In this case, it dies before you can resolve the activated ability that will regenerate it.

  • WotCDec 7, 2018

    If you return Golgari Grave-Troll from your graveyard directly to the battlefield, its first ability counts itself.
